What seems relevant here is Options feature missing, cannot continue!
. Looking at the ffmpeg LV2 filter help it seems that I am supposed to pass in mandatory controls (which are Options in lv2 speak?) to the plugin. However, I am a bit puzzled as to what that may be. filter.ttl
has
lv2:requiredFeature opts:options ,
<http://lv2plug.in/ns/ext/urid#map> ,
<http://lv2plug.in/ns/ext/worker#schedule> ;
but I am a bit lost here.
Once this works I can finally (!) try master_me
with the VOC pipeline so any pointers are very much appreciated.
the host side needs to implement https://lv2plug.in/ns/ext/options, that is the opts:options
part.
I guess ffmpeg does not have support for this in its lv2 hosting code.
Ah, bummer. In the meanwhile, do you know if I would I get away with compiling the ladspa version of master_me?
(Implementing lv2 suppor in ffmpeg may be feasible, but rolling out that patched ffmpeg might not be)
if ffmpeg supports ladspa, sure. the latest release of master_me officially supports ladspa already.
